2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Who is the audience in an argument?
Back
The people giving or likely to give attention to something.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a counterclaim?
Back
A position taken by someone with an opposing viewpoint.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is an argument?
Back
A reason or set of reasons given with the aim of persuading others that an action or idea is right or wrong.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does position mean in the context of an argument?
Back
A person's particular point of view or attitude toward something.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the purpose of citing evidence in an argument?
Back
To quote as evidence for or justification of an argument or statement.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the difference between a claim and a counterclaim?
Back
A claim is a statement that asserts something to be true, while a counterclaim is a statement that opposes or refutes the claim.
